WebChicken should be thawed in the refrigerator, still wrapped in its original packaging. Allow a minimum of 16-24 hours to defrost a whole uncut chicken, and at least six hours to defrost chicken parts. It is a good idea to place frozen chicken on a plate in order to prevent any liquid from dripping onto other foods. How should fresh chicken be ... WebSep 12, 2024 · The WC chicken and AC chicken, regardless of fabrication type, reached the end of shelf life (7 log CFU/g) at 14 days.
